Short-term bonds are highly liquid; investors can access their capital with ease compared to a long-term bond that tends to lock investors in for a long period. Intermediate bonds come with a term to maturity of 5 to 10 years, and they pay higher returns than short-term bonds, but lower than long-term bonds. That means if yields increased by1 percentage point over a one-year period, one could expect the fund to lose roughly 3.2%during that same time frame--the 6% expected loss of principalwould bepartly mitigated bythe fund'syield. In this regard, duration can be a helpful tool; if a fund's duration is substantially longer than the intended holding period, there's a mismatch at work. The interest from municipal bonds generally is exempt from federal income tax and also may be exempt from state and local taxes for residents in the states where the bond is issued.
